CI/CD Pipeline
| Stage | Description |
|---|---|
| 1. Test | Run Python unit tests |
| 2. Build | Build & push Docker image to Docker Hub |
| 3. Infrastructure | Terraform provisions 3 EC2s + ALB |
| 4. Configure | Join workers to K8s cluster + mount NFS |
| 5. Deploy | Helm deploys app to Kubernetes |

Troubleshooting
"ExpiredTokenException" Error?
AWS Academy credentials expired. Get fresh ones and update GitHub secrets.
Pipeline Fails?
- Check Secrets - Verify all 5 GitHub secrets are correct
- Start Lab - Make sure AWS Academy lab is running
- View Logs - Click on failed job in GitHub Actions
App Not Loading?
# SSH to master (get IP from GitHub Actions output)
ssh -i techex.pem ubuntu@<master-ip>
# Check pods
kubectl get pods -n techex
# Check logs
kubectl logs -n techex -l app=techex
